I know it's easy to confuse roles.. my great annoyance Is this thing on the Internet of saying for example, 'Old Dungarven Oak' by Daniel O' Donnell. Ok the recording is by him, but not the song. They blur the performer with the writer. It really infuriates me. It's not the artist at fault, and has nothing to do with songwriting credits. It's the way autobots and the Internet have devalued songwriters or often get it wrong where they put the artist and song together without mentioning the writers.   I can assure you that Daniel isn't credited with the song.. only Frank Hennessy. Though no doubt it'll have been nicked by someone here and there assuming that 'it's an old Irish folk song', when it's nothing of the kind!
